HB 2837 Oklahoma House · 2026 Regular Session

Medical marijuana; requiring medical marijuana business employees to submit proof of completion of education training; effective date.

HB 2837 requires employees of Oklahoma medical marijuana businesses to obtain a credential starting January 1, 2024. To qualify, employees must complete an educational training course covering state laws, patient privacy, and safe handling/storage of medical marijuana, and pass a background check conducted by a third-party vendor contracted by the Oklahoma Medical Marijuana Authority. Employees must submit proof of training completion as part of their credential application. Starting January 1, 2026, employees must complete annual training to maintain their credential, with the Authority overseeing applications and renewals.

What changed between versions

Floor (House) Floor (Senate) · 3 edits
MINOR
The bill was amended to reflect its progression from the House to the Senate floor, updating the header information and committee report details to match the Senate's version. The substantive policy content regarding medical marijuana employee credentials, training requirements, and background checks remains unchanged.
TECHNICAL

Updated the document title from 'House Floor Version' to 'Senate Floor Version' and changed the committee report attribution from the Health and Human Services Committee to the Business and Insurance Committee.

Adjusted the effective date in the committee report section from March 5, 2025, to April 24, 2025, to reflect the Senate floor date.

Reformatted the bill header to indicate it is an 'Engrossed House Bill' as amended by the Senate, rather than the original 'Introduced' version.
